Actor and politician Ravi Kishan, along with Dr. Amit Saraf, director of internal medicine at Jupiter hospital, Thane, suggest that you don't need expensive gym memberships or fancy equipment to get fit. They believe that a few simple and consistent habits can significantly improve your well-being. These habits include running 3-5 kilometers and doing 200 push-ups daily, rising before sunrise, and incorporating simple, unprocessed foods like soaked black chickpeas into your diet. Dr. Saraf emphasizes that consistency is key and that these small, routine efforts can improve your heart health, stamina, discipline, and overall energy levels. Waking up early, in particular, helps align your body clock with nature and provides a quiet time for exercise and mindfulness, setting a positive tone for the day. The core message is to start small and remain consistent, as this approach will lead to lasting change.
